Assessing the Cupboard's Condition



When starting the repair process, begin by examining the condition of the antique closet. Meticulously check out the overall structure for any type of signs of damages such as cracks, chips, or loose joints. Examine the wood for any kind of rot, warping, or insect invasion that might have taken place over time. It's important to establish the extent of the remediation needed prior to continuing further.

Next, check the cabinet's hardware such as joints, handles, and locks. Make note of any type of missing items or components that need repair or substitute. Guarantee that all equipment is functioning properly and firmly attached to the cabinet.

Furthermore, examine the closet's finish. Try to find any type of scratches, stains, or staining that may impact the aesthetic appeal. Figure out if the surface requires to be removed and reapplied or if an easy touch-up will certainly be adequate.

Implementing the Repair Refine



To successfully implement the restoration procedure on your antique closet, start by thoroughly cleaning up the surface area with the wood cleaner. https://patch.com/new-jersey/tomsriver/classifieds/announcements/380875/bathroom-contractor-toms-river-new-jersey is crucial as it aids remove years of dirt, crud, and old gloss that may have collected externally.

Once the cupboard is tidy and completely dry, analyze the condition of the wood. Search for any kind of fractures, scrapes, or other damages that require to be addressed. Usage timber filler to repair any blemishes, making certain to match the filler color to the timber tone for a smooth surface.



After the repair work have actually dried out, gently sand the entire surface to create a smooth and also base for the brand-new finish. Beware not to sand also strongly, as you don't wish to damage the wood beneath.

As soon as the sanding is total, apply a wood tarnish or finish of your choice, complying with the manufacturer's instructions. Allow the finish to completely dry totally prior to applying a protective top layer to ensure the longevity of your brought back antique cabinet.
